Depends on D123655 With this patch, the MessageHandler can immediately check if a command is implemented by the modules, and therefore reject as early as possible. This is implemented via a checkCommand method on MessageHandler. Other required changes: - ModuleRegistry now owns the logic to import BiDi modules. - ModuleCache exposes a `getAllModuleClasses` to get all the relevant modules for a moduleName+destination pair. Error messages have been improved and are verified with a dedicated test Differential Revision: https://phabricator.services.mozilla.com/D123655

/**
|
|
* MessageHandler instances are dedicated to handle both Commands and Events
|
|
* to enable automation and introspection for remote control protocols.
|
|
*
|
|
* MessageHandler instances are designed to form a network, where each instance
|
|
* should allow to inspect a specific context (eg. a BrowsingContext, a Worker,
|
|
* etc). Those instances might live in different processes and threads but
|
|
* should be linked together by the usage of a single sessionId, shared by all
|
|
* the instances of a single MessageHandler network.
|
|
*
|
|
* MessageHandler instances will be dynamically spawned depending on which
|
|
* Command or which Event needs to be processed and should therefore not be
|
|
* explicitly created by consumers, nor used directly.
|
|
*
|
|
* The only exception is the ROOT MessageHandler. This MessageHandler will be
|
|
* the entry point to send commands to the rest of the network. It will also
|
|
* emit all the relevant events captured by the network.
|
|
*
|
|
* However, even to create this ROOT MessageHandler, consumers should use the
|
|
* RootMessageHandlerRegistry. This singleton will ensure that MessageHandler
|
|
* instances are properly registered and can be retrieved based on a given
|
|
* session id as well as some other context information.
|
|
*/
